How To Get Your Ex Back - The Romantic Approach

If you want to find out how to get your ex back, chances are high you’ll read many articles on the web containing the following advice: Give your partner some time, don’t ask them to forgive you for mistakes you have done or make them jealous by dating someone new.

Don’t get me wrong - those suggestions are fine and often work our great. However I think that’s onesided and I am serious when I tell you: You CAN get your ex back by using a romantic approach! It IS possible to give your relationship another chance and hold your ex back in your arms merrily without counter-intuitive tactics!

You have made a mistake? Have an open heart-to-heart talk to your love and seriously apologize for it. Promise to never do it again. Don’t just talk about it, you have to mean it from the depth of your heart.

Your ex wants to leave you because of a bad habbit of yours or maybe because you “just don’t try to understad her”? Promising to change and become a better man is how to get your ex back.

However, you need to create the right atmosphere for such a heart to heart talk. It’s your goal to get your love into a romantic mood, not a desperate or a sad one. It’s not too cliche to try the following: red roses, dimmed light, quiet and romantic music in the backround, for example, can indeed do wonders.

Now it’s time to confess your love again. Express how much you love your partner and tell them how you feel for them. You think this can’t be how to get your ex back because you feel unsure what words to use? It’s totally okay to be speechless when overwhelmed by your feelings. Everyone can be. You can prepare in front of a mirror until you feel alright.

The romantic approach works very well if you haven’t made a serious mistake like cheating AND you haven’t already tried to convince your partner to give your relationship yet another chance.
